Your list is top heavy... I doubt that you will get love from Hopkins, Emory, Einstein, Harvard, Stanford, U Penn, Stanford, UCSF, Cornell, Duke.

Be realistic! Your GPAs and MCAT are below average; being a URM will help, but it won't make up that much for your stats for some of these schools. I suggest you add A LOT more low/mid tier schools to your list.

The lack of clinical experience will be a red flag on your application. I recommend postponing for a year and working on your clinical ECs in the meantime. Apply once you have >200 clinical hours, the rest of your application looks solid. Also strongly suggest adding at least 20-30 hours of primary care shadowing once possible.
